详细指南:在应用中如何连接TPWallet以增强用户体
在当今数字化迅速发展的时代,数字钱包的使用愈发普及,尤其是在加密资产和区块链应用的推动下。TPWallet作为一种流行的数字钱包,具备多种功能,包括安全存储、跨链交易、资产管理等,因此很多App都希望能将其集成,以提升用户体验和服务质量。本文将详细介绍如何在应用中连接TPWallet,并提供相关问题的解答,帮助开发者和用户快速掌握这一技能。
TPWallet简介
TPWallet是一个多链支持的数字资产钱包,用户可以通过它轻松管理自己的加密货币和数字资产。TPWallet不仅支持多种主流加密货币的存储与转账,还具备良好的用户界面和安全性,广受用户信赖。它可以与多种去中心化应用(DApps)和平台相连接,为用户提供便捷的资产管理和交易功能。
应用连接TPWallet的步骤
连接TPWallet的步骤相对简单,通常包括以下几个环节:
- 准备工作:在开始之前,确保你已经拥有TPWallet账号,并在应用中设置好基本的市场或功能界面。
- 引入TPWallet SDK:若你的应用是基于Web或移动设备开发,可以通过引入TPWallet的SDK或API来实现连接功能。你可以从TPWallet官网获取有关SDK的详细信息及下载方法。
- 用户认证:为确保安全,连接TPWallet需要用户登录及认证。用户可以通过扫描二维码、输入助记词或使用其他身份验证方式进行登录。
- 关联钱包:在用户登录后,应用需引导用户将其TPWallet账户与应用进行关联。这个步骤一般需要用户提供钱包地址或授权应用访问其TPWallet信息。
- 功能集成:完成以上步骤后,开发者可以将TPWallet的功能集成到应用中,如资产查询、转账、交易记录查看等。在这一阶段,还需要确保所有数据的安全性和用户体验的流畅性。
安全性考虑
在将TPWallet与应用连接的过程中,安全性是首要考虑的问题。只有在保障用户数据和资产安全的前提下,才能提供良好的用户体验。开发者应该实施多个安全措施,比如:
- 加密技术:在应用和TPWallet之间的数据传输过程中,应用需使用加密通信协议(如HTTPS)来保护用户信息不被窃取。
- 双因素认证:引入双因素认证(2FA)机制,确保用户在进行重要操作时需要额外的身份验证。
- 用户教育:提醒用户关于数字资产保密与安全的问题,如切勿泄露助记词、密码等重要信息。
可能相关问题
1. 如何确保TPWallet连接过程中的用户数据安全?
确保用户数据安全是连接TPWallet时必须重点考虑的事情。首先,开发者需要实施强加密措施,在客户端和服务器端之间的任何数据交互都应该通过SSL/TLS加密技术进行,确保数据在传输过程中的安全性。此外,使用最新的安全协议和库可降低安全漏洞的风险。
其次,要引入多重身份验证机制,例如利用手机短信验证、邮件验证或安全令牌等措施,以确保用户在进行某些高风险操作时被额外验证。例如,在用户进行大额钱包转账时,要求其进行二次验证,从而减少被盗用的可能性。
此外,用户教育也不可忽视。开发者应在App中增设安全提示,提醒用户保护好自己的登录信息和密码,并定期更换密码以降低被攻击的风险。同时,提供一系列的安全常识,让用户了解如何安全使用TPWallet。
2. 如何处理用户反馈与问题?
用户在使用过程中难免会遇到各种问题,及时有效地处理这些反馈将极大提升用户体验。首先,在应用中添加便捷的反馈入口至关重要。不要让用户在遇到问题时寻找客服的途径,直接通过App中的“反馈”或“帮助中心”功能,可以快速引导用户进行报告。
其次,建立完善的客服团队和后续处理机制也十分重要。团队应确保能够及时响应用户的反馈,同时保持友好态度,以增加用户对应用的信任感。当用户提出问题时,可以通过统一的追踪系统记录这些反馈,以便后续分析和改进。
最后,定期进行用户调查或者满意度问卷,针对现有的功能和服务进行评测,以收集用户的真实想法并给予改善。定期的“更新日志”也可以让用户了解修复了哪些问题,这样用户会感受到你对于服务质量的重视及努力。
3. 什么是TPWallet集成开发中可能遇到的技术挑战?
在开发过程中,将TPWallet成功集成到应用中可能面临多种技术挑战。首先,个别开发者可能对区块链和数字资产的概念不够成熟或理解不透,造成集成过程中出现误解。此外,对于API调用、SDK使用等技术细节,有时可能会遇到版本不兼容或者错误处理不到位等问题。
其次,在跨平台应用时,确保不同操作系统之间的一致性也是挑战之一。例如,针对iOS和Android平台,开发者需要了解它们在数据存储、用户权限控制等方面的具体差异,并设计相应的解决方案。在初始阶段进行充分测试,以确保在每个平台上都能获得最佳性能。
再者,遇到交易延迟、网络堵塞等问题也并不罕见。这些问题不仅影响用户的体验,也可能造成用户经济损失。为了应对这一情况,开发者需要与TPWallet团队保持紧密沟通,及时更新API和SDK,确保在面对市场变动时能够快速调整。
在整个集成过程中,解决各种技术挑战需要时间与耐心,且建立良好的文档、注释及团队协作流程将极大提高开发效率。
通过上述内容的介绍,相信您对如何在应用中连接TPWallet有了全面的了解,操作过程较为简单,但在实施时请务必考虑安全性和用户体验。希望本文能为您提供一定帮助,有助于提升您应用的整体性能与用户满意度。